The Evolution of RPG Games

Over the decades, RPG games have transitioned from simple text-based adventures to immersive experiences that blur the lines between reality and fantasy. With advancements in technology, these games now offer stunning graphics, complex narratives, and interactive gameplay mechanics. Here's a brief timeline highlighting key developments:

Year Significant Change
1975 Introduction of Dungeons & Dragons, the first tabletop RPG.
1987 Final Fantasy, pioneering console RPGs with rich storytelling.
1997 Final Fantasy VII introduces 3D graphics and cinematic storytelling.
2002 The Elder Scrolls III: Morrowind sets new standards in open-world gameplay.
2023 Many RPGs begin integrating live-service elements, allowing for ongoing content updates.

What Makes an RPG Game Creative?

Creativity in RPG games manifests in various forms: unique visual aesthetics, immersive storylines, innovative mechanics, or engaging characters. Below are some key characteristics that can enhance the creativity of an RPG:

  • Diverse Character Creation: Allowing players to create characters with distinctive traits and backgrounds.
  • Dynamic Narrative Choices: Enabling multiple story paths based on player decisions.
  • Rich Lore and World-building: Crafting in-depth histories and cultures within the game world.
  • Interactive Environments: Making the game world responsive to player actions.
  • Unconventional Gameplay Mechanics: Introducing unique systems that differentiate the gameplay experience.

Examples of Creative RPG Games

Now, let’s explore some of the most creative RPG games that are redefining play today:

1. The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ild

This action RPG boasts an open world that encourages exploration and creativity. Players can approach challenges in various ways, combining abilities and environmental elements for unique solutions.

2. Undertale

Undertale offers a retro-inspired pixel art style combined with a deep narrative. Players can choose pacifist routes, redefining the conventional RPG combat system by allowing non-lethal interactions with enemies.

3. Disco Elysium

4. Hades

This rogue-like dungeon crawler combines RPG elements with fast-paced action. The creative approach to death as a gameplay mechanic offers unique storytelling opportunities and character interactions.

5. NieR: Automata

This game features a compelling narrative that questions the nature of existence and consciousness. It employs multiple perspectives and endings, encouraging players to replay the game to uncover all its layers.

The Role of Community in RPG Creativity

Community involvement plays an essential role in the ongoing evolution of RPGs. Players often engage in forums and social media to share their experiences, build mods, or support developers. Here’s how community can impact creativity:

  • Fan Art and Mods: Players create and share content, enhancing the game experience.
  • Feedback Loops: Developers listen to player feedback to refine gameplay mechanics or narrative structures.
  • Online Events: Community-driven events bring players together, generating excitement and new gameplay ideas.

The Future of RPG Games

Looking ahead, the future of RPG games seems bright. Here are some trends that may shape the creative landscape:

  1. Increased Use of AI Technology: Enhancing NPC interactions and storytelling.
  2. Cross-platform Play: Allowing a broader range of gamers to connect and share experiences.
  3. Virtual Reality (VR): Immersing players in rich, interactive worlds.
